Quarterly Planning Note — Loyalty Overhaul

Welcome aboard! Quick primer before your first planning session: the Orchard Points programme gets its long-overdue overhaul next quarter. Tiers shrink from five to three, redemption simplifies, and the app refresh ships alongside. Budget's approved; comms plan is drafting now. One sensitive item you should see straight away is noted below.

confidential, kahog-bawif: The northern region missed its Pramir quota by 20.0 percent last quarter. Casaxek Freight plans to lower the Fraion list price by 41.5 percent in December. The finance team signed off on a budget of $236.4 million for Project Druius. The renewal with Fenysix Partners closes at $91.3 million a year, 2.1 percent below the last contract.

Hi,

Cut-over of the Glimmerpost metrics-aggregation sidecar completed last night. The sidecar now scrapes locally and pushes over mTLS; the old plaintext push path is disabled. No credentials moved; the sidecar uses the workload identity already reviewed. Aggregation windows are unchanged at 60s. For your review, the sidecar runs with the following configuration values.

deployment values, kaguf-kajop:
[istmir]
port = 7000
region = outer-1
host = istmir.zemvarlabs.internal
timeout_ms = 500
retries = 1

Subject: Consent banner cut-over — summary for support

The new consent banner on Meadowcart went fully live this morning across all regions. Returning visitors will see the banner once and their prior choices are preserved; only users with no stored preference get the full prompt. Expect a brief uptick in tickets about the reposition on mobile. Should you need to verify behavior against production, the active configuration values are listed below.

deployment values, yaguf-tafop:
ULAAEL_HOST=ulaael.lumicsys.internal
ULAAEL_PORT=7000

## Deployment

Textgate's encoding sniffer runs as a sidecar next to the upload service. Deploy both together; the sniffer inspects the first 64 KB of each uploaded text file and tags it before storage. Mismatched tags block ingestion, so keep the confidence threshold sane. The sidecar reads its runtime settings from the values below.

deployment values, yafop-fahap:
[lamwyn]
team = silath
access_code = ac_166fb2
host = lamwyn.orvexgrid.example
port = 9300
owner = pelael.praius
peer = istiel.zarqeldyn.corp